The brief

AMC Entertainment has reported record revenue and a surprise profit for Q2 2026. This financial turnaround is attributed to a boost in the US box office from summer hits, including a new Christopher Nolan film titled 'The Odyssey' which has earned $264 million.

Coverage from Reuters, CNBC, qz.com, and Yahoo Finance emphasizes the stock's upward momentum and the return of 'meme stock' interest. The AMC CEO has publicly pushed back against those described as 'prognosticators of doom.' Observers are monitoring whether 'The Odyssey' will continue to drive interest in AMC shares among retail investors known as 'apes.'
